Fashionable Services for Wearables: Inventing and Investigating a New Design Path for Smart Watches

Abstract

With the advent of wearable devices equipped with publicly visible screens, we argue for the need to apply fashion thinking in designing their visual expression. The screen provides endless variations of visual expression, beyond traditional clothing. The topic motivates us to investigate the potential of assembling "fashion thinking" with services generation, to create new forms of use that wearers will adore, as they do with clothes. Disregarding fashion thinking in wearable design might lead to user dissatisfaction and missed opportunities. In an explorative design study we triangulate three methods i.e. a small study on the use of smart watches in dressing practices; an invention and design of a service called "Watch for Figuracy", with a watch face contextually dependent on the wearer's dressed ensemble, and an initial user feedback study. Altogether they indicate the potential of fashion wearable hybrids and shortcomings in utilizing color theory for matching the watch face to the outfit.
